Core Insights - Foremost Clean Energy Ltd. has successfully completed an airborne geophysical survey over the CLK Uranium Property in the Athabasca Basin, which will help identify conductive trends and structural features related to uranium mineralization [1][2] - The company anticipates receiving interpreted results from the survey in the coming weeks to delineate targets for a planned summer 2025 drill program [1][4] Company Overview - Foremost Clean Energy Ltd. is a rapidly growing North American uranium and lithium exploration company, holding an option to earn up to a 70% interest in 10 prospective uranium properties across over 330,000 acres in the Athabasca Basin [9] - The company is focused on systematic and disciplined exploration programs to make significant discoveries in collaboration with Denison Mines [9] Project Details - The CLK property consists of 2 claims covering approximately 25,753 acres (10,422 hectares) and is located about 30 km south of the northern edge of the Athabasca Basin [2] - Historical drilling at CLK has shown notable uranium mineralization, including an intersection of 8,600 ppm U at 862 meters depth in hole CLG-D1 and 510 ppm U at approximately 900 meters depth in hole CLG-D5 [8] Upcoming Activities - A 2,000-meter diamond drill program is planned for summer 2025, focusing on testing extensions of historical intersections and newly identified conductive anomalies from the recent survey [4][5] - The use of deep-penetrating geophysical methods is expected to enhance the identification of high-priority drill targets associated with significant uranium deposits [5]
